Police in the North West is still to determine the identities of the 20 suspected illegal miners who were found dead on the surface of an abandoned mine near Orkney.
This follows unconfirmed reports over the weekend that a number of illegal miners had died in an explosion underground.
Five bodies were found at one site while the others were discovered a few kilometers away. A number of mines have been left abandoned in the area in the past few years.
Police spokesperson, Sabata Mokgwabone, says they are not ruling out the possibility that more bodies might be found.
“They are all male bodies and I can confirm that at this stage they are not yet identified and that they were badly decomposed and they had severe burn wounds. Our investigation is still under way and we hope that as we progress with investigations. We will be able to know who these people are and maybe as to what could have led to this particular incident.”
